The shape you are referring to is called a parallelogram. To understand why it has the properties you mentioned, let's break it down step by step.

1. Four-sides shape: A parallelogram has four sides, just like any other quadrilateral.

2. Opposite sides: In a parallelogram, the pairs of opposite sides are parallel. This means that if you extend the sides, they will never intersect. To verify this property, you can use a ruler or a straightedge to draw lines that are parallel to the sides.

3. Equal in length: The opposite sides of a parallelogram are also equal in length. This means that the two sides that are across from each other have the same measurement. You can measure the sides using a ruler to confirm this property.

4. No right angles: Unlike a rectangle or a square, a parallelogram does not have any right angles (90-degree angles). The angles in a parallelogram can vary in size, but opposite angles are always equal. You can measure the angles using a protractor to determine if any of the angles are right angles.

In summary, a parallelogram has both pairs of opposite sides parallel and equal in length, but it does not have any right angles. You can identify a parallelogram by checking these properties: parallel sides, equal side lengths, and non-right angles.
